HomeMy WebLinkAboutRes 112211-EWHEREAS, the City of Georgetown has received a request for the vacation and
abandonment of a 20' permanent Utility Easement consisting of 0.227 acre described in
Document No. 2003065808 of the Official Records of Williamson County, Texas (the
"Easement ") for purposes of facilitating the proposed Two Rivers Apartments
development; and
WHEREAS, there are no City of Georgetown utilities located within the Easement;
and
WHEREAS, upon considering the request for vacation and abandonment of the
Easement, and additional information pertaining to the request, the City Council now finds
that a public need for the Easement no longer exists and it may, therefore, be abandoned
and vacated.

SECTION 1. The facts and recitations contained in the preamble of this resolution
are hereby found and declared to be true and correct, and are incorporated by reference
herein and expressly made a part hereof, as if copied verbatim. The City Council hereby
finds that this resolution implements the following policies of the 2030 Comprehensive
Plan:
4. Effective Governance
4.1 Effective, Responsive Government
B. We have created and enforced innovative, effective and fair regulatory codes and
development standards to guide and improve development quality.

The City Council further finds that the adoption of this resolution is not inconsistent or in
conflict with any other 2030 Comprehensive Plan Policies.
SECTION 2. The Mayor is hereby authorized to execute a Quit Claim Deed in the
form attached hereto as Exhibit "A" abandoning and vacating the subject 0.227 -acre Utility
Easement described in Document No. 2003065808 of the Official Records of Williamson
County, Texas.
SECTION 3. This resolution shall be effective immediately upon adoption.
